🌿 The Truth About Edges
Your edges aren’t just fragile because they’re thin — they’re fragile because they sit right where your scalp meets your face. That means:
-
They get exposed to sweat, makeup, and skincare products (hello clogged follicles).
-
They deal with constant tension from braids, wigs, and tight styles.
-
They’re usually the first to show stress or damage when you’re overdoing it with heat or chemicals.
In short: your edges are basically screaming “Treat me like skincare, not just haircare!”
🧖🏾♀️ Edge Care = Skin Care
Think of your edges like the T-zone of your scalp. What works for your skin often works for them, too:
-
Cleanse gently. Sweat, oil, and product build-up can suffocate your edges. A diluted cleanser or enzyme scalp spray works wonders.
-
Hydrate & moisturize. Aloe vera juice, lightweight oils like jojoba, or a silk-based leave-in = hydration without heaviness.
-
Protect with love. Swap out rough cotton scarves for satin or silk. Your edges deserve luxury, not lint burn.
-
Massage & stimulate. Just like facial massage, massaging your hairline with a little oil boosts circulation and encourages growth.
🚫 Don’t Do This to Your Edges
-
Overusing edge control like it’s glue.
-
Snatching ponytails until you’re serving “instant facelift.”
-
Skipping wash day around the hairline because you’re scared of frizz. (Sis, the buildup is worse than the flyaways.)
